Venerable Vespasian's Arena: The Colosseum in its Prime, circa 1705

About the Item

The engraving titled "Amphitheatrum Vespasiani, nunc vulgo Il Coliseo" is an early 18th-century Dutch engraving, originally published by Joan Blaeu and reissued by Pierre Mortier between 1704 and 1705. The Blaeu family was known for their significant contributions to cartography and publishing during the golden age of Dutch map-making. This particular engraving was part of a larger work that celebrated the architectural and archaeological achievements of ancient Rome, showcasing the Colosseum not as ruins but as it was believed to have appeared in its original glory. The engraving is notable for its detail and the use of a cutaway section to reveal the interior structure, an innovative technique at the time. It was included in a collection that sought to evoke a sense of wonder and pride in Roman ancestry, often depicting buildings as they were imagined at their peak rather than in their 17th-century state. The Colosseum, as conceptualized in its original state, is the subject of an engraving known as "Vespasian's Amphitheater, Now Called the Colosseum," Plate V, emanating from the works on Vatican City, Rome, and Naples. This monochromatic print measures 17.5 by 21.25 inches within the plate mark and 22 by 26.25 inches overall. Crafted during the years 1704-05 in Amsterdam by Pierre Mortier, this architectural visualization offers a glimpse into the Colosseum's erstwhile grandeur, contrary to its partially dilapidated state. An insightful section is excised to detail the amphitheater's inner facade and structural nuances, guided by a legend. Furthermore, the print is adorned with an elaborate cartouche featuring heraldic symbols, dedicating this work to a distinguished figure of that era. The Colosseum, also known as the Flavian Amphitheatre, is located in the center of the city of Rome, Italy. It is an iconic symbol of Imperial Rome and is one of the world's most famous and recognizable landmarks. The creation of this piece follows the destructive fire of 1672, which ravaged the Blaeu workshop, compromising many materials. Despite this setback, the Blaeu legacy endured, with subsequent publications by Joan Blaeu's successors. The Blaeu family, under the aegis of founder Willem Janszoon Blaeu, achieved prominence as preeminent cartographic publishers in 17th-century Europe. The enduring nature of the Blaeu name in cartography is further encapsulated by Pierre Mortier's efforts, who republished Blaeu's plates, sustaining the legacy of cartographic excellence alongside other notable French and Dutch contemporaries.
